I found Silent Boot worked fine for me before the GB update. Now I have to leave compatibilty mode checked off and it works again for restarts like when you hold the side button and choose restart.

It does not work for me after a battery pull. But if you know are going to pull the battery, then lower the volume key to vibrate "before" you pull the battery!

The only issue with keeping the compatibility checked off is there is a constant grey circle at the top left of your screen like a program notification update. I've searched and no one has any clue what compatibility mode even means.

If you are rooted you can change the name of the file: /system/media/droidhd.ogg. I changed mine to "droidhd.quiet.ogg" and that solved the issue. There is also a animation zip file in that folder but I havent messed with that. Hope this helps...
